The workshop on algebra and geometry 2012 will be held at the Department of Mathematics (University of Extremadura) in Badajoz (Spain) from 13 to 14 September 2012.


The field of interest of this edition is closely related with the research lines of the Project MTM2007-64704 that includes different problems in relation to the study of singularities (analytics as well as positive characteristic), valuations and their applications in various contexts, and computation and combinatorial aspects of algebraic geometry (commutative and non-commutative).
